Research summary

1. Behaviour of Cement-bound materials (CBAMs) including reinforced stabilized mixtures.

2. Characterization of highway materials (both bound and unbound) under static and dynamic loading.

3. Advanced testing of cementitious and asphaltic mixtures.

4. Pavement analysis and design (flexible, rigid and semi-rigid).

5. Quantification of damage for construction materials.

6. Geometric design of highways and streets.

Publication

 

 

Farhan, A. H., Al-Hadithi, A.I. and Ali, D.H. (2024). "Investigating mechanical properties of SIFCONs with PET fibers" Construction and Building Materials 448: 138220.

Farhan, A. H., A. R. Dawson and N. H. Thom (2020). "Compressive behaviour of rubberized cement-stabilized aggregate nixtures" Construction and Building Materials 262: 120038.

Farhan, A. H., A. R. Dawson and N. H. Thom (2020). "Effect of Rubber Incorporation on the Behavior of Pavement Cemented Mixtures under Cyclic Flexural Loading: A Preliminary Study." Journal of Testing and Evaluation 48(4).

Farhan, A. H., A. Dawson and N. Thom (2019). "Behaviour of rubberised cement-bound aggregate mixtures containing different stabilisation levels under static and cyclic flexural loading." Road Materials and Pavement Design: 1-20.

Farhan, A. H., A. R. Dawson and N. H. Thom (2018a). "Recycled hybrid fiber-reinforced & cement-stabilized pavement mixtures: Tensile properties and cracking characterization." Construction and Building Materials 179: 488-499

Farhan, A. H., A. R. Dawson and N. H. Thom (2018b). "Damage propagation rate and mechanical properties of recycled steel fiber-reinforced and cement-bound granular materials used in pavement structure." Construction and Building Materials 172: 112-124.

Farhan, A. H., A. R. Dawson and N. H. Thom (2016a). "Characterization of rubberized cement bound aggregate mixtures using indirect tensile testing and fractal analysis." Construction and Building Materials 105: 94-102.

Farhan, A. H., A. R. Dawson and N. H. Thom (2016b). "Effect of cementation level on performance of rubberized cement-stabilized aggregate mixtures." Materials & Design 97: 98-107.

Farhan, A. H., A. R. Dawson, N. H. Thom, S. Adam and M. J. Smith (2015). "Flexural characteristics of rubberized cement-stabilized crushed aggregate for pavement structure." Materials & Design 88: 897-905.

Farhan, A. H., A. R. Dawson and N. H. Thom (2015). "Rubber modification of cement-stabilized aggregate delivering more sustainable pavement mixes". 9th international conference on road and airfield pavements (ICPT2015). Dalian, China.

Farhan, A. H.,  (2008). "Effect of wind pressure on horizontal alignments of highways". Iraqi Journal of Civil Engineerng. University of Anbar. Issue 11. Pages 88-98.

Farhan, A. H., (2008). "Estimation of suitable grade valaue for stopping sight distance computation on vertical curves" Iraqi Journal of Civil Engineering. University of Anbar.Issue 10, Pages 90-101
